What describes a fractional reserve banking system?

A banking system in which banks keep a portion of deposits on hand to satisfy their customer's demands for withdrawals.

When was the first bank started core banking?

The first core banking system was developed in the 1970s, with the emergence of online transaction processing technology. This allowed banks to move from manual ledger entries to computerized systems that could handle various banking functions.

Is it possible for individual operate an account with central bank?

No. Central banks are the regulator or supervisors of banking operations in a country. Individuals cannot have bank accounts with them. Only banks that are authorized to provide banking services in the country are allowed to have accounts with the central banks
